Thirty-Three Named To CSC Academic All-District® Men’s At-Large Team

Official CSC Release

MADISON, Wis.
--Thirty-three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(WIAC) individuals have been named to the 2024-25 NCAA Division III Academic All-District® Men’s At-Large Team, selected by the College Sports Communicators.
 
Individuals from the WIAC receiving the honor included: University of Wisconsin-Eau Claire's Nick Amtmann, Corey Boerner, Preston Carlisle, Tristan Drier, Tyler Herzberg and Jordan Randall; UW-La Crosse's Gabe Carter, Leo Draveling and Marcus Orlandoni; UW-Oshkosh's Camden Harms and Leonardo Ruggiero; UW-River Falls' Anthony Biniaris, Gibb Coady, Alex Davis, Joey Foss and Burke Simpson; UW-Stevens Point's Spencer Baeckman, Nico Chmelevski, Michael Eftimovski, Peyton Hart, Easton Hull and Alex Proctor; UW-Stout's Andrew Bauer, Jacob Halvorson, Sam Kroon, Hunter Neumann, Nicolas Pigeon and Noe Perez; UW-Whitewater's Gavin Kohel; and Northland College's Sam Holy, Evan Ilkos, Mitch Taylor and Andrew Yocum.

The at-large team includes the following sports: fencing, golf, gymnastics, ice hockey, lacrosse, rifle, skiing and water polo, volleyball and wrestling.

To be nominated, a student-athlete must maintain at least a 3.50 cumulative grade point average (on a 4.0 scale) at his current institution and is at least a sophomore academically and athletically. The athletic criteria for the at-large teams varies based on the sport.
